    Abstract: Apparatuses and methods for branch prediction are provided. Branch prediction circuitry generates prediction with respect to branch instructions of whether those branches will be taken or not-taken. Hypervector generation circuitry assigns an arbitrary hypervector in deterministic dependence on an address of each branch instruction, wherein the hypervectors comprises at least 500 bits. Upon the resolution of a branch a corresponding hypervector is added to a stored taken hypervector or a stored not-taken hypervector in dependence on the resolution of the branch. The branch prediction circuitry generates a prediction for a branch instructions in dependence on a mathematical distance metric of a hypervector generated for that branch instruction from the stored taken hypervector or the not-taken hypervector.

    Abstract: Coherency control circuitry (10) supports processing of a safe-speculative-read transaction received from a requesting master device (4). The safe-speculative-read transaction is of a type requesting that target data is returned to a requesting cache (11) of the requesting master device (4) while prohibiting any change in coherency state associated with the target data in other caches (12) in response to the safe-speculative-read transaction. In response, at least when the target data is cached in a second cache associated with a second master device, at least one of the coherency control circuitry (10) and the second cache (12) is configured to return a safe-speculative-read response while maintaining the target data in the same coherency state within the second cache. This helps to mitigate against speculative side-channel attacks.
